Node.js

  • Node.js
    09-09 12:27
    一周学会Node.js开发电影微信公众号 微信公众号是开发者或商家在微信公众平台上申请的应用账号,该帐号与QQ账号互通,通过公众号,商家可在微信平台上实现和特定群体的文字、图片、语音、视频的全方位沟通、互动。形成了一种主流的线上线下微信互动营销方式。 微信公众号已经突破1000多万,对开发者的需求十分广泛,掌握微信公众号开发将成为自己的核心竞争力,而以高效著称的Node.JS是微信开发的不二之选。 【课程内容】 第一天 前期准备 微信号分类和功能 域名、服务器及 ngrok 环境配置 配置、接入微信公众号 写段代码实现加密认证逻辑 第二天 实战入门 利用 QQ 浏览器代理调试端口 简述7种消息 6 种回复 注意事项总结 从封装和抽象开始 票据 access_token 打开新世界大门 先撸一个自动回复出来 第三天 微信流程及技术串讲 微信交互流程 Promise 如何使用 Generator生成器 Koa 和 Express 中间件 第四天 实战进阶 封装消息响应模块 自动回复各种消息 上传临时素材之图片和视频 荡平永久素材接口:上传、下载、删除、更新 荡平永久素材接口:查询永久素材数量接口、获取永久素材列表接口 用户分组爽歪歪 获取用户私密信息:设置备注名、获取用户基本信息、获取用户列表 地理位置和用户资料挖坑 第五天 实战互动 对分组群发消息 微信菜单-增加菜单配制项、生成菜单 帐号管理(二维码) 微信语义接口 微信 JS-SDK 使用微信官方的WEB调试工具 微信 SDK 语音搜电影 第六天 实战电影公众号 规划项目功能分布 合体 Express 和 Koa 项目架构 实现关注自动回复提示 语音实现电影查询 存储并展现电影列表 第七天 公众号提供网站访问 兼容PC注册登录和首页 实现微信内页电影评论 管理后台
    • 1262
  • Node.js
    09-26 12:27
    此课程能让大家熟练掌握最新项目开发语言(ES6/7+)、前端(Vue2.x)后端(Express)流行框架、数据库(MySQL),最后让开发的项目真实上线,以此掌握项目开发从前端到后端以及开发与上线的全部技术细节[: P 〖课程目录〗: 1、vue技术点补充(1).mp4 1、Vue技术点补充(2).mp4 1、知识点补充-上(1).mp4 2、知识点补充-上(2).mp4 3、商城项目预热(1).mp4 3、网络请求精讲(1).mp4 4、多组件和路由(1).mp4 4、商城项目预热(1).mp4 5、Vuex状态管理精讲(1).mp4 5、Vuex状态管理精讲(2).mp4 5、商城项目预热(1).mp4 5、商城项目预热(2).mp4 6、商城结构初始化(1).mp4 6、商城结构初始化(2).mp4 6、商城项目实战-首页板块(1).mp4 6、商城项目实战-首页板块(2).mp4 7、商城项目实战-首页板块(1).mp4 7、商城项目实战-首页板块(2).mp4 7、首页界面布局和数据处理(1).mp4 7、首页界面布局和数据处理(2).mp4$ _5 }4 c+ \5 E! E. {8 e ^ 8、商城项目实战-拼单详情版块(1).mp4 8、商城项目实战-拼单详情版块(2).mp4 8、详情页界面布局和数据综合处理(1).mp4 8、详情页界面布局和数据综合处理(2).mp4 9、评论类、组件封装、分享集成(1).mp4& |$ n4 N/ R. p: y! y# e# q1 V 9、评论类、组件封装、分享集成(2).mp4 9、商城项目实战-拼单详情版块(1).mp4 9、商城项目实战-拼单详情版块(2).mp4- [ A: S$ ? S% D( T3 P 10、商城项目实战-推荐和搜索版块块(1).mp48 O# ?8 B7 |7 b% @; x 10、商城项目实战-推荐和搜索版块块(2).mp4 10、推荐板块综合业务处理(1).mp47 R% Z5 J+ @: Y- W! ?# b. _& R: F 10、推荐板块综合业务处理(2).mp4 11、商城项目实战-推荐和搜索版块块(1).mp4 11、商城项目实战-推荐和搜索版块块(2).mp4+ Q7 Y8 n" E. L& R8 D 11、搜索版块组件封装、数据集成(1).mp4- M+ z! W! @2 d: L7 T- ?& X& C 11、搜索版块组件封装、数据集成(2).mp49 y3 N0 J5 A2 Z1 v 12、个人中心登录和注册逻辑(1).mp4 12、个人中心登录和注册逻辑(2).mp4 12、商城项目实战-个人中心版块(1).mp4+ Y$ f8 z! O( t7 ]8 z& L; H w 12、商城项目实战-个人中心版块(2).mp4$ W2 a7 E1 b# _* m/ `( ]7 V7 e$ X) @ 13、个人中心其他业务版块(1).mp4 13、个人中心其他业务版块(2).mp4 13、商城项目实战-个人中心版块(1).mp4. [3 O( k) B' X0 M. ]8 L3 p 13、商城项目实战-个人中心版块(2).mp42 j! N6 V# q' u# T. t3 } 14、聊天版块服务器端设计和部署(1).mp4 14、商城项目实战-聊天版块(1).mp4 15、聊天版块客户端设计和部署(1).mp4 15、商城项目实战-聊天版块(1).mp46 i$ w3 e5 v0 q) f9 I8 J) P 16、商城项目实战-综合处理(1).mp4* n" Q3 B4 K w* s 16、项目优化封装(1).mp4 17、商城项目实战-综合处理(1).mp4 17、项目编译和打包部署(1).mp4 18、商城项目实战-综合处理(1).mp4 18、线上真实项目部署全流程(1).mp4 19、商城项目实战-综合处理(1).mp4 19、疑惑解答(1).mp4 课件源码
    • 1157
  • Node.js
    02-01 04:15
  • Node.js
    02-02 04:20
    前端开发-nodejs框架Express4实战教程-服务搭建及接口编写 课程介绍: 一个基于 node 的后端开发框架 express, 进行基础服务, 路由, 中间件,接口编写, 及后端常用插件的使用(jsonwebtoken / express-jwt / ...) 的使用。 Express是一个轻量级的Web框架,简单、灵活,也是目前最流行的基于Nodejs的Web框架,通过它我们可以快速搭建功能完整的网站 。 课程目录: 01、 01、了解express框架.wmv 02、后端路由.wmv 03、配置路由表.wmv 04、路由表分类配置.wmv 05、配置静态资源.wmv 06、解析请求体.wmv 07、文件上传的前端操作.wmv 08、简单版本的单文件上传.wmv 09、复杂版本的单文件上传.wmv 10、单名成多文件上传.wmv 11、多名称多文件上传.wmv 02、 01、cookie插件.wmv 02、session操作(1).mp4 02、session操作(2).mp4 03、session持久化存储.wmv 04、express渲染页面.wmv 05、完成基础页面(1).mp4 05、完成基础页面(2).mp4 06、完成登录功能(1).mp4 06、完成登录功能(2).mp4 06、完成登录功能(3).mp4 07、首页的业务逻辑.wmv 08、个人中心本地预览图片.wmv 09、修改个人信息(1).mp4 09、修改个人信息(2).mp4 03、 01、修改密码.wmv 02、发送验证码(1).mp4 02、发送验证码(2).mp4 03、调整textarea问题.wmv 04、 01、了解中间件(1).mp4 01、了解中间件(2).mp4 01、了解中间件(3).mp4 02、了解MVC得开发方式.wmv 03、了解token.wmv 04、测试jwt.wmv 05、token登录状态测试.wmv 06、自制jwt验证中间件.wmv 07、express-jwt中间件.wmv
    • 896
  • Node.js
    09-09 12:31
  • Node.js
    09-09 12:28
  • Node.js
    11-19 07:12
    Node.js的推出,不仅从工程化的角度自动化掉更多琐碎费时的工作,更打破了前端后端的语言边界,让JavaScript流畅的运行在服务器端。 本教程旨在引导前端开发工程师,以及Node.js初学者走进这个活泼而有富有生命力的新世界。 千锋web前端教程:01、NodeJS基础介绍.mp4 千锋web前端教程:02、开发环境配置.mp4 千锋web前端教程:03、模块、包与Common.mp4 千锋web前端教程:04、npm带来全新开发体验.mp4 千锋web前端教程:05、深入浅出Node核心模块API-url.mp4 千锋web前端教程:06、深入浅出Node核心模块API-QueryString.mp4 千锋web前端教程:07、深入浅出Node核心模块API-http爬虫tscproj.mp4 千锋web前端教程:08、深入浅出Node核心模块API-HTTP Request GET.mp4 千锋web前端教程:09、深入浅出Node核心模块API-HTTP Request POST.mp4 千锋web前端教程:10、深入浅出Node核心模块API-Events.mp4 千锋web前端教程:11、深入浅出Node核心模块API-fs.mp4 千锋web前端教程:12、深入浅出Node核心模块API-Stream.mp4 千锋web前端教程:13、使用Node创建后端路由(一).mp4 千锋web前端教程:14、使用Node创建后端路由(二).mp4 千锋web前端教程:15、使用Node创建后端路由(三).mp4 千锋web前端教程:16.Node.js请求参数.mp4 千锋web前端教程:17、Async,让你更优雅的编写同步异步代码.mp4 千锋web前端教程:18、使用npm script 提高开发效率.mp4 千锋web前端教程:19、浅析socket的实际应用.mp4 千锋web前端教程:20、Node中Net核心模块对socket的支持.mp4 千锋web前端教程:21、浏览器原生支持的websocket.mp4 千锋web前端教程:22、兼容性卓越的socket.io.mp4 千锋web前端教程:23、MongoDB安装.mp4 千锋web前端教程:24、MongoDB概念解析.mp4 千锋web前端教程:25、常用的MongoDB操作命令.mp4 千锋web前端教程:26、快速上手集合(colletion)操作.mp4 千锋web前端教程:27、快速上手文档(document)操作.mp4 千锋web前端教程:28、MongoDB数据读取进阶.mp4 千锋web前端教程:29、Node.js下方便快捷的Express框架.mp4 千锋web前端教程:30、Express初始化项目详解.mp4 千锋web前端教程:31、Express中的路由.mp4 千锋web前端教程:32、使用EJS模板.mp4 千锋web前端教程:33、mocha安装和准备.mp4 千锋web前端教程:34、测试框架.mp4 千锋web前端教程:35、断言库chai.mp4 千锋web前端教程:36、项目案例.mp4 千锋web前端教程:37、运行多个测试.mp4 千锋web前端教程:38、项目效果演示.mp4 千锋web前端教程:39、项目准备.mp4 千锋web前端教程:40、首页结构和样式.mp4 千锋web前端教程:41、注册页面结构和样式.mp4
    • 757
  • Node.js
    09-09 12:14
  • Node.js
    04-16 01:10
  • Node.js
    02-02 07:05
    Node.js开发实战 完结 课程目录: 第一章:课程简介 (5讲) 01 | 课程介绍 02 | 内容综述 03 | Node.js是什么? 04 | Node.js可以用来做什么? 05 | 课程实战项目介绍 第二章:技术预研篇 (20讲) 06 | 什么是技术预研? 07 | Node.js开发环境安装 08 | 第一个Node.js程序:石头剪刀布游戏 09 | 模块:CommonJS规范 10 | 模块:使用模块规范改造石头剪刀布游戏 11 | 模块:npm 12 | 模块:Node.js内置模块 13 | 异步:非阻塞I/O 14 | 异步:异步编程之callback 15 | 异步:事件循环 16 | 异步:异步编程之Promise 17 | 异步:异步编程之async/await 18 | HTTP:什么是HTTP服务器? 19 | HTTP:简单实现一个HTTP服务器 20 | HTTP:实现网页版石头剪刀布 21 | HTTP:用express优化石头剪刀布游戏 22 | HTTP:用koa优化石头剪刀布游戏 23 | RPC 调用:什么是RPC调用? 24 | RPC调用:Node.js Buffer编解码二进制数据包 25 | RPC 调用:Node.js net建立多路复用的RPC通道 第三章: 项目开发篇 (11讲) 26 | 项目启动:整体需求分析 27 | 项目启动:极客时间App下载页开发 28 | 课程详情页:极客时间详情页需求解构 29 | 课程详情页:将ES6模版字符串改造成模板引擎 30 | 课程详情页:极客时间详情页需求实现 31 | 课程播放页:极客时间播放页需求解构 32 | 课程播放页:GraphQL API服务 33 | 课程播放页:极客时间播放页需求实现 34 | 课程列表页:极客时间列表页需求解构 35 | 课程列表页:用 Vue/React 进行服务端渲染 36 | 课程列表页:极客时间列表页需求实现 第四章:性能调优篇 (10讲) 37 | 性能工具:HTTP服务的性能测试 38 | 性能工具:Node.js性能分析工具 39 | 代码优化:JavaScript代码性能优化 40 | 代码优化:内存管理优化 41 | 代码优化:Node.js C++插件 42 | 多进程优化:Node.js子进程与线程 43 | 多进程优化:Node.js cluster模块实战与源码解读 44 | 多进程优化:进程守护与管理 45 | 架构优化:动静分离 46 | 架构优化:反向代理与缓存服务 第五章:框架和工程化篇 (11讲) 47 | 概念:框架设计和工程化 48 | 概念:设计模式 49 | 概念:Serverless 50 | 服务端框架搭建:koaless 51 | 服务端框架搭建:屏蔽请求细节 52 | 服务端框架搭建:完成服务端框架 53 | 云函数式工程实现:服务端代码 54 | 云函数式工程实现:工具端代码 55 | 加餐:调试 Node.js 源码 56 | 结课测试&结束语 57 | 彩蛋:这是一个严肃的课程
    • 610